Study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ine if persons randomized to receive adapted Personalized Cognitive Risk-reduction Counseling (PCC) will report greater reductions in unprotected anal sex behavior compared with persons who do not receive Personalized Cognitive Risk-reduction Counseling (PCC).

Interventions

  • BEHAVIORAL Adapted Personalized Cognitive Risk-reduction Counseling intervention (PCC)
  • BEHAVIORAL Standard HIV testing with information only
